A data-driven show focused on real estate, property finance, and investment strategies in Australia. Episodes frequently dissect policy design, housing supply, taxation, lending standards, and market dynamics, then translate them into practical guidance for buyers, investors, and homeowners. Listeners can expect candid debates on government programs, financing hurdles, and the trade-offs of different investment approaches, with actionable tips and real-world examples from the Australian market. A notable strength is the emphasis on clear, jargon-free explanations that help non-experts evaluate risk, plan budgets, and make informed property decisions.
